Hi all, I am contacting debian-devel as per policy, in order to make libc-bin essential.
Currently libc-bin is virtually essential: a lot of essential packages depend on libc6 which in turn depends on libc-bin. This package has been created during the first steps of the multiarch transition two years ago, and all the binaries have been moved there. Note that libc-bin doesn't depend on libc6 while it should, in order to avoid recursive dependencies. It appears that libc-bin provides a few required POSIX binaries [1], and should therefore be essential. This would also solve the recursive dependency between libc6 and libc-bin, and allow for an hypothetical libc7 transition in the future. Any comments on that?
